Java

java面向对象的概念是什么

小亿
87
2023-11-09 16:41:02
栏目: 编程语言

Java面向对象的概念是一种编程范式,它将程序看作是对象的集合,每个对象都有自己的属性和行为,并且能够与其他对象进行交互。面向对象的编程强调将问题分解成对象,并通过定义对象之间的关系来解决问题。
在Java中,每个对象都是根据类来创建的,类是定义对象的模板,包含了对象的属性和方法。属性是对象的特征或状态,而方法是对象的行为或功能。通过创建类的实例(即对象),可以使用对象的属性和方法来实现特定的功能。
Java面向对象的概念还包括封装、继承和多态。封装指的是将相关的属性和方法封装在一起,隐藏内部实现细节,只提供对外的接口来访问对象。继承指的是通过一个已存在的类创建新的类,新类继承了原有类的属性和方法,并可以添加新的属性和方法。多态指的是同一个方法在不同的对象上可以有不同的实现,提供了灵活性和扩展性。
Java面向对象的概念使得程序更易于理解和维护,可以提高代码的可重用性和灵活性。它允许开发者将问题分解成更小的、可复用的模块,并通过定义类和对象之间的关系来组织和管理这些模块。

0
看了该问题的人还看了